js创建div并添加绑定点击事件
var button = document.createElement("div"); //创建一个div
//给这个div添加样式
button.style.cssText = "width:100%;margin: 20px 0;padding: 10px 0;border-radius: 50px;font-size: 16px;background: #e4cc78;";
button.className = "btnclass"; //给div添加class名
button.id = 'continuePay'; //给div添加id名
var text1 = document.createTextNode("继续支付"); //创建一个文本
div.appendChild(button); //向div的末尾添加新创建的div
button.appendChild(text1); //把文本添加到新创建的div的末尾
//给新创建的div添加点击事件
//addEventListener() 方法用于向指定元素添加事件句柄
button.addEventListener("click",function(e){
console.log("微信链接:"+ s.body.url);
document.getElementsByTagName("iframe")[0].src=s.body.url; //动态改变iframe的src属性
});